Tress MacNeille (born June 20, 1951) is an American voice actress best known for providing various voices on the animated television shows The Simpsons, Futurama, Rugrats, All Grown Up! and Animaniacs. Her most notable characters on The Simpsons include Agnes Skinner, Brandine Spuckler and Lindsey Naegle, while her performance as Mom is her most notable Futurama role.
MacNeille has also provided voices on numerous other television shows and cartoons such as Chip & Dale's Rescue Rangers and Tiny Toons, listed below, as well as dubbing work on English-language anime translations.
MacNeille sang and appeared in the music video (as Lucille Ball) with "Weird Al" Yankovic on his song, "Ricky", which was based on the I Love Lucy television show. MacNeille also appeared on Yankovic's 1999 album, Running With Scissors, on "Jerry Springer."
